Color Palette and Walls
When designing an **80s room**, the color palette is crucial. Think bold and bright! Neon colors were all the rage, so incorporating shades like electric pink, bright yellow, and turquoise can set the right tone. Consider using removable wallpaper or wall decals featuring geometric designs, which were a staple of 80s design. If painting is an option, you can even create an accent wall that showcases these vibrant hues.

Accessorizing with Retro Items
Accessories play a significant role in defining an **80s room**. Search for memorabilia that reminds you of the decade—think posters of iconic movies like «Back to the Future» or «The Breakfast Club.» Add some retro board games, cassette tapes, and vinyl records to give the room authenticity. Don’t forget to include small figurines or toys from the era, such as Rubik’s Cubes or Rainbow Brite dolls, to add a playful touch.
